{ "info": { "author": "Sanhe Hu", "author_email": "husanhe@gmail.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 4 - Beta", "Intended Audience :: Developers", "License :: OSI Approved :: MIT License", "Natural Language :: English", "Operating System :: MacOS", "Operating System :: Microsoft :: Windows", "Operating System :: Unix", "Programming Language :: Python",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3.4", "Programming Language :: Python :: 3.5", "Programming Language :: Python :: 3.6" ], "description": ".. image:: https://readthedocs.org/projects/rolex/badge/?version=latest\n :target: https://rolex.readthedocs.io/?badge=latest\n :alt: Documentation Status\n\n.. image:: https://travis-ci.org/MacHu-GWU/rolex-project.svg?branch=master\n :target: https://travis-ci.org/MacHu-GWU/rolex-project?branch=master\n\n.. image:: https://codecov.io/gh/MacHu-GWU/rolex-project/branch/master/graph/badge.svg\n :target: https://codecov.io/gh/MacHu-GWU/rolex-project\n\n.. image:: https://img.shields.io/pypi/v/rolex.svg\n :target: https://pypi.python.org/pypi/rolex\n\n.. image:: https://img.shields.io/pypi/l/rolex.svg\n :target: https://pypi.python.org/pypi/rolex\n\n.. image:: https://img.shields.io/pypi/pyversions/rolex.svg\n :target: https://pypi.python.org/pypi/rolex\n\n.. image:: https://img.shields.io/badge/STAR_Me_on_GitHub!--None.svg?style=social\n :target: https://github.com/MacHu-GWU/rolex-project\n\n------\n\n\n.. image:: https://img.shields.io/badge/Link-Document-blue.svg\n :target: https://rolex.readthedocs.io/index.html\n\n.. image:: https://img.shields.io/badge/Link-API-blue.svg\n :target: https://rolex.readthedocs.io/py-modindex.html\n\n.. image:: https://img.shields.io/badge/Link-Source_Code-blue.svg\n :target: https://rolex.readthedocs.io/py-modindex.html\n\n.. image:: https://img.shields.io/badge/Link-Install-blue.svg\n :target: `install`_\n\n.. image:: https://img.shields.io/badge/Link-GitHub-blue.svg\n :target: https://github.com/MacHu-GWU/rolex-project\n\n.. image:: https://img.shields.io/badge/Link-Submit_Issue-blue.svg\n :target: https://github.com/MacHu-GWU/rolex-project/issues\n\n.. image:: https://img.shields.io/badge/Link-Request_Feature-blue.svg\n :target: https://github.com/MacHu-GWU/rolex-project/issues\n\n.. image:: https://img.shields.io/badge/Link-Download-blue.svg\n :target: https://pypi.org/pypi/rolex#files\n\n\nWelcome to the ``rolex`` Documentation\n==============================================================================\n\nA elegant datetime library.\n\n- 100% Pure Python implementation.\n- Faster datetime/date parser than ``dateutil.parser.parse``.\n- Powerful parser convert other type to datetime/date.\n- Easy to use high performance time series/random datetime, date generator.\n- Relative time calculation (add seconds, hour, week, month, year ...).\n\n.. contents::\n\n\n.. _install:\n\nInstall\n------------------------------------------------------------------------------\n``rolex`` is released on PyPI, so all you need is:\n\n.. code-block:: console\n\n $ pip install rolex\n\nTo upgrade to latest version:\n\n.. code-block:: console\n\n $ pip install --upgrade rolex\n\n\n", "description_content_type": "", "docs_url": null, "download_url": "https://pypi.python.org/pypi/rolex/0.0.8#downloads",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/MacHu-GWU/", "keywords": "", "license": "MIT", "maintainer": "Sanhe Hu", "maintainer_email": "husanhe@gmail.com", "name": "rolex", "package_url": "https://pypi.org/project/rolex/", "platform": "Windows", "project_url": "https://pypi.org/project/rolex/", "project_urls": { "Download": "https://pypi.python.org/pypi/rolex/0.0.8#downloads", "Homepage": "https://github.com/MacHu-GWU/" }, "release_url": "https://pypi.org/project/rolex/0.0.8/", "requires_dist": [ "python-dateutil (>=2.6.1)", "sphinx (==1.8.1) ; extra == 'docs'", "sphinx-rtd-theme ; extra == 'docs'", "sphinx-jinja ; extra == 'docs'", "sphinx-copybutton ; extra == 'docs'", "docfly (>=0.0.17) ; extra == 'docs'", "rstobj (>=0.0.5) ; extra == 'docs'", "pygments ; extra == 'docs'", "pytest (==3.2.3) ; extra == 'tests'", "pytest-cov (==2.5.1) ; extra == 'tests'" ], "requires_python": "", "summary": "An elegant datetime library.", "version": "0.0.8" }, "last_serial": 4751917, "releases": { "0.0.7": [ { "comment_text": "", "digests": { "md5": "3af0e4c174e5c5cea6f9edbe454250fa", "sha256": "bbfe3464a2c41909a9d1de0ed653fa5fa8beac8cc4fd5b44f9356b7cc0cec05c" }, "downloads": -1, "filename": "rolex-0.0.7-py2-none-any.whl", "has_sig": false, "md5_digest": "3af0e4c174e5c5cea6f9edbe454250fa", "packagetype": "bdist_wheel", "python_version": "py2", "requires_python": null, "size": 29164, "upload_time": "2017-09-27T17:45:45", "url": "https://files.pythonhosted.org/packages/96/70/576f3415df445a5408d0c371cb0fb1be3189724190f0bc95b8e980ee1cd8/rolex-0.0.7-py2-none-any.whl" }, { "comment_text": "", "digests": { "md5": "9c27b952a9b91bdf4e371bdee3e494d6", "sha256": "7e9939d312b05162970967fd5573753c1c2484081603cf53104e46d20023854e" }, "downloads": -1, "filename": "rolex-0.0.7.tar.gz", "has_sig": false, "md5_digest": "9c27b952a9b91bdf4e371bdee3e494d6",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 23321, "upload_time": "2017-09-27T17:45:46", "url": "https://files.pythonhosted.org/packages/47/c0/655a4da022eeac5b752d793a8fa43491d2da7e1e6b7c9657a74788c9f470/rolex-0.0.7.tar.gz" } ], "0.0.8": [ { "comment_text": "", "digests": { "md5": "b10897dbe03f59359ba7dae76c0ff172", "sha256": "5ce999a2fc9ed671567369c0eac6bcb5f8b7606321b73170873c4478d4b1728b" }, "downloads": -1, "filename": "rolex-0.0.8-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"b10897dbe03f59359ba7dae76c0ff172",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 45655, "upload_time": "2019-01-28T21:19:26", "url": "https://files.pythonhosted.org/packages/00/a9/c12c7209454df366ffe598dbf98051b689e30d33aa1e6957b0ffdb5ebc2f/rolex-0.0.8-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"f6c73070339b4f3e38a2550bdcc3d0a2", "sha256": "3249730854ff9455304682e5bdfcb70c909dbd2c01de8afcd5e367ef5095d1ef" }, "downloads": -1, "filename": "rolex-0.0.8.tar.gz", "has_sig": false, "md5_digest": "f6c73070339b4f3e38a2550bdcc3d0a2",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 36617, "upload_time": "2019-01-28T21:19:28", "url": "https://files.pythonhosted.org/packages/62/f2/3c8694802e7d1c82b9f4db65b9e1fdfc4b79fb4343307176f4be2a0b6677/rolex-0.0.8.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"b10897dbe03f59359ba7dae76c0ff172", "sha256": "5ce999a2fc9ed671567369c0eac6bcb5f8b7606321b73170873c4478d4b1728b" }, "downloads": -1, "filename": "rolex-0.0.8-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"b10897dbe03f59359ba7dae76c0ff172",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 45655, "upload_time": "2019-01-28T21:19:26", "url": "https://files.pythonhosted.org/packages/00/a9/c12c7209454df366ffe598dbf98051b689e30d33aa1e6957b0ffdb5ebc2f/rolex-0.0.8-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"f6c73070339b4f3e38a2550bdcc3d0a2", "sha256": "3249730854ff9455304682e5bdfcb70c909dbd2c01de8afcd5e367ef5095d1ef" }, "downloads": -1, "filename": "rolex-0.0.8.tar.gz", "has_sig": false, "md5_digest": "f6c73070339b4f3e38a2550bdcc3d0a2",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 36617, "upload_time": "2019-01-28T21:19:28", "url": "https://files.pythonhosted.org/packages/62/f2/3c8694802e7d1c82b9f4db65b9e1fdfc4b79fb4343307176f4be2a0b6677/rolex-0.0.8.tar.gz" } ] }